The Podcast by and for Long Covid sufferers. Long Covid is estimated to affect at least 1 in 5 people infected with Covid-19. Many of these people were fit & healthy, many were successfully managing other conditions. Some people recover within a few months, but there are many who have been suffering for much much longer.Although there is currently no "cure" for Long Covid, and the millions of people still ill have been searching for answers for a long time, in this podcast I hope to explore the many things that can be done to help, through a mix of medical experts, researchers, personal experience & recovery stories. 53 - Dr Deepak Ravindran - Long Covid & Pain
Episode 53 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with Dr Deepak Ravindran, a pain specialist and lead of the Long Covid Service in Berkshire. We chat about what causes pain in Long Covid (& the crossovers with other conditions) as well as some strategies of how to help. 52 - Margaret Koziel - Update on AXA1125
Episode 52 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with Dr Margaret Koziel, Chief Medical Officer of Axcella Therapeutics. Earlier this year I spoke to Margaret (& Bill, CEO) about AXA1125, a drug they are developing to help people with Long Covid. When we spoke before, they were just heading into Clinical Trials for AXA1125, and Margaret is here to tell us about the exciting results from that trial, and also the next steps. 51 - Darren Brown discusses Disability
Episode 51 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with Darren Brown, Chair of Long Covid Physio. Darren talks about what disability means and can look like for different people. Measuring disability can be so difficult and he discusses some possible better ways of doing it. 50 - Chrissi Kelly - AbScent & Parosmia
Episode 50 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with Chrissi Kelly, founder of the UK charity AbScent, a charity which helps people with smell & taste loss or change. We chat about the charity, how it can help people as well as some helpful tips for those experiencing this symptom. 49 - Wild Swimming with Dr Adrian Baker & Leanne
Episode 49 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with Dr Adrian Baker & Leanne about wild swimming. Adrian, a GP in Nairn in north-east Scotland, is an avid wild swimmer as well as having also had Long Covid and recovered from it. Leanne, also from Nairn, has had her life completely transformed by wild swimming and hearing her story is incredibly inspiring for anyone listening. 47 - Darren Brown - Long Covid Physio
In this engaging conversation, Darren Brown, a clinical academic physiotherapist and inaugural Chair of Long Covid Physio, shares his insights on safe rehabilitation for long COVID. He discusses how traditional exercise can sometimes exacerbate symptoms, emphasizing a new approach focused on safety and education. Darren also highlights resources available on their website and the upcoming Long COVID Physio International Forum, which will feature diverse voices and valuable discussions aimed at improving lives affected by this condition.

45 - Keith Littlewood - Hormones, the thyroid & more
Episode 45 of the Long Covid Podcast is a chat with endocrinology wizard Keith Littlewood about hormones, the thyroid & how this could all link in with the Long Covid puzzle. We chat through all things thyroid, why it can be so complicated and what to look out for (as well as what could be done to help).
